Shein Launched New Headquarters In Dublin.

SHEIN Launched New Headquarters In Dublin

Shein has announced the launch of its new EMEA region headquarters in Dublin city center, Ireland, which will serve as "the heart of Shein's operations in the region."

As part of the retailer’s goals to strengthen its connection to local economies, consumers, and communities, the new headquarters will contain Shein’s strategic IT hub for Europe, the Middle East, and Africa.

Shein’s new headquarters will establish 30 “key” job responsibilities within the company, with the “intention of increasing that number as the company grows.”

Shein stated in a statement that it will expand its personnel across areas such as data analytics, security engineering, finance management, and legal.

As part of its efforts to “empower local entrepreneurs,” the Chinese retailer also confirmed intentions to expand its Shein graduate program in Ireland and expand its in-house fashion incubator program, Shein X.

Shein also announced plans to open 30 pop-up stores across the EMEA region this year, with the first opening today at Opera Lane in Cork, Ireland, and being open until May 17.

“I am delighted to launch our EMEA headquarters in Ireland “ said Leonard Lin, Shein’s worldwide head of government relations. Ireland’s pro-business environment and easy access to people make it an ideal location for firms like Shein to manage and grow our operations in the region.

“The opening of our Dublin office marks an important milestone in Shein’s expansion in EMEA, which is one of our most important markets.”

“We are looking forward to contributing to the growth of local economies and supporting local communities.”
